    > How can I change the sysctl kern.securelevel from 2 to -1 without rebooting
    > the machine.

    You can't. The whole point of securelevel is that it can *never* be
    lowered.

    > How do i accomplish this without a reboot, or, if i am going at it all
    > wrong, how do i rebuild the kernel of a machine with a kern.securelevel=2?

    You can't. If this is such a problem, don't raise the securelevel.
